Aside from development deals, Petersen Automotive Museum is probably best known for its love of wheels. This museum chronicles the simpatico relationship of Angelenos and their cars, housing more than 150 models from classics to hot rods in its permanent galleries. It also hosts year-round special exhibitions. Of special interest to families is the Children's Discovery Center, which offers hands-on interactive exhibits.disabled access.

From Autocamps to Airstreams: The Early Road to Vacationland
Jun 28th, 2008 to Feb 8th, 2009
A sweeping exhibit featuring a variety of vehicles used by Americans with the past 100 years as they traveled to California, the grand vacation destination of them all. In the Grand Salon.
